摘要

基于3D Slicer软件的三维可视化重建结合智能手机sina软件实现的简易增强现实技术对颅内血肿体表定位,在具体实施过程中需要虚拟重建图像、病人头部多使用体表解剖标志或体表贴Mark进行配准后,在体表标记出血肿范围,这种配准方法在临床实践中存在配准可靠性不高或较为繁琐等缺点.我们通过充分利用3D Slicer软件的三维建模功能,设计了一种等腰直角三角形建模和配准方法,通过实际临床应用发现,该配准方法术前无需贴Mark复查CT,可以1∶1配准,具有简单可靠、经济适用、容易掌握等优点.

Abstract

The simple augmented reality technology realized by the combination of 3D visualization reconstruction based on 3D Slicer software and the smartphone Sina software is used for surface-based localization of intracranial hematoma. During the specific implementation process,virtual reconstruction images are required,and multiple anatomical landmarks on the patient's head or body surface markers are used for registration. Then,the hematoma range is marked on the body surface. This registration method has disadvantages such as low registration reliability or complexity in clinical practice. By fully exploiting the 3D modeling function of 3D Slicer software,we have designed an isosceles right triangle modeling and registration method. Through actual clinical applications,it is found that this registration method does not require attaching markers and re-examining CT before the operation,and can achieve 1∶1 registration. It has the advantages of being simple,reliable,economical,applicable,and easy to master.
